Sweet smell of success is a 1957 american film directed by alexander mackendrick, starring burt lancaster, tony curtis, susan harrison, and martin milner, and written by clifford odets, ernest lehman, and mackendrick from the novelette by lehman. When the sweet smell of success was released in 1957, it was seen as a thinlyveiled attack on walter winchell, who for decades had been the most famous and reviled gossip columnist in america. It was directed by alexander mackendrick and stars burt lancaster, tony curtis, susan harrison, and martin milner. Sweet smell of success can be regarded as a noir movie, even though it bears few of the hallmarks of a classical film of the genre no major crimes are committed, there are no femmes fatales, no real foreshadowing of doom however the biting cynicism that drips from every line, and the greed and selfishness of its protagonists make it a. When sweet smell of success opened, however, it was a flop.
